Crema's Take

Tucked next to Forever 21 in the San Bernardino mall, Kahala Coffee Traders is a friendly neighborhood spot that goes well beyond typical coffee shop fare, offering freshly made sushi and pot stickers alongside their standout smoothies that use liquid sweetener for a distinctly different (and loyal-customer-loved) taste. The staff consistently wins praise for their warmth and welcoming energy, making it an easy place to linger between errands or meetings, though fair warning—sizing can be a bit opaque at the register and prices run higher than the big chains. Whether you're in for their celebrated kale pineapple banana smoothie, a proper breakfast, or something more adventurous like fresh sushi, it's the kind of place where people actually return by choice, not just convenience.
